I have a BA in physics from Grinnell College and a PhD in astronomy and astrophysics from UChicago, followed by a postdoctoral research fellowship at Princeton University. My academic training centers around advanced mathematics and numerical modeling in astrophysics.

I have over ten years of combined teaching and tutoring experience across a wide range of student levels. At Grinnell College, I tutored calculus, physics, and Chinese, provided one-on-one homework help as well as review sessions for midterms and finals. While at UChicago, I was a teaching assistant for various introductory astronomy classes, where I led laboratory sessions, and held regular review sessions to help students with assignments, exams, and projects. More recently, I taught credited pre-calculus and number systems courses through Raritan Valley Community College in NJ state prison system and worked with adult learners in a structured classroom setting. I also received positive feedback in a formal faculty observation report for clarity and student engagement. These experiences have given me extensive practice teaching high-school, college-age, and adult students with different learning needs and backgrounds.

My approach to tutoring is centered around helping students understand the “why” behind the methods they use. I focus on identifying misunderstandings and confusions in concepts, guiding students through their reasoning, and connecting fundamental concepts to the types of problems they see on homework and exams. I encourage students to explain their thought process, which helps build confidence and reveals areas where further clarification is needed. Whether working on high school STEM courses, introductory college material, or test prep, I aim to make each session productive, welcoming, and tailored to the student’s goals.
